The NE555PWR timer is popular and easy to use for general-purpose timing applications from 10 µs to hours or from < 1mHz to 100 kHz.


The NE555PWR is a precision timing circuit capable of producing accurate time delays or oscillations. In the time-delaying or mono-stable mode of operation, the timed interval is controlled by a single external resistor and capacitor network. In the a-stable mode of operation, the frequency and duty cycle can be controlled independently with two external resistors and a single external capacitor.
The threshold and trigger levels normally are two-thirds and one-third, respectively, of Vcc. These levels can be altered by the use of the control voltage terminal. When the trigger input falls below the trigger level, the flip-flop is set, and the output goes high. If the trigger input is above the threshold level, the flip-flop is reset and the output is low. The reset RESET) input can override all other inputs and can be used to initiate a new timing cycle. When RESET goes low, the flip-flop is reset, and the output goes low. When the output is low, a low-impedance path is provided between discharge (DISCH) and ground.
The output circuit is capable of sinking or sourcing current up to 200mA. Operation is specified for supplies of 5V to 15V. With a 5V supply, output levels are compatible with TTL inputs.
•Timing from microseconds to hours
•A-stable or mono-stable operation
•Adjustable Duty Cycle
•TTL-Compatible output can sink or source up to 200mA
